F3 – C2: First victory for Habsburg

​Thanks to good conservation of his tires, Ferdinand Habsburg won his first victory in the European F3 championship.

Starting from pole position, Lando Norris (Carlin) does not have the same luck as in the first race and is eliminated at the Combes corner after a collision with Guan Yu Zhou (Prema Powerteam). This leaves the field open for the Prema of Callum Ilott and Maximilian Günther to exchange leadership during the first 10 minutes.

At the same time, Ferdinand Habsburg (Carlin) begins his ascent from 8e place and take 5e place in the third round. Thanks to better tire conservation, he erased his opponents one by one until overtaking Günther for the race lead at the start of the last ten minutes. He is not the only one to make a comeback since Joel Eriksson (Motopark), started 11e, moves up to second position.

At the finish, the podium is made up of Ferdinand Habsburg, Joel Eriksson and Maximilian Günther. The Hitech GPs of Jake Hughes and Nikita mazepin failed at the gates of the podium in front of Jehan Daruvala (Carlin), best rookie of the race. After being on the provisional podium, Ilott and Ralf Aron (Hitech GP) tumble to the 7e and 8e rank at the finish. Mick Schumacher (Prema) and Joey Mawson (Van Amersfoort) complete the top 10 and the rookie podium.
